1) By moving in early before classes start, you will be able to organizeyou apartment/dorm which helps people have a clear mindset when their space is spotless and organized.
2) Once you have your class schedule put together you can walk around campus and locate where your classes are and how long the walking or bike ride distance is, so you know what time you should leave for a class to be right on schedule.
3) Freshmen, take advantage of the fun activities your college sets up before classes start so you can meet people, it may seem uncomfortable at first but then you will have some familiar faces on campus, helping to ease the stress of moving into a whole new world.
4) Before classes start Residence Hall Assistants typically schedule some ice breaking activities and I highly suggest you go to these gatherings because then you can make friends with the other students on the same floor as you, as well becoming friendly with your RA!
All in all take advantage of all activites happening on campus before school starts when blood pressure is low and you're free of stress to make friends.
